Deep within the humid interior of the Malay Archipelago, a predator of singular evolutionary distinction navigates the vertical architecture of the tropical rainforest. The Sunda clouded leopard, a species only recognized as genetically distinct from its mainland Asian relative in the last two decades, represents one of the most specialized feline lineages on Earth. Recent longitudinal studies across the island of Borneo have begun to shed new light on how this elusive felid has adapted its behavior and biology to survive in the world’s oldest jungles. These findings, gathered through extensive camera-trap arrays and GPS collaring, reveal a creature that is not merely a smaller version of a big cat, but a highly evolved specialist of the island’s unique dipterocarp ecosystems. In the dense, mist-shrouded highlands of North Sumatra, a silent revolution in primatology is unfolding. The Tapanuli orangutan ( Pongo tapanuliensis ), a species only formally described in 2017, remains one of the most enigmatic and critically endangered primates on the planet. Restricted to a fragmented pocket of the Batang Toru ecosystem, these great apes represent a distinct evolutionary lineage that diverged from their Bornean and Sumatran cousins nearly 700,000 years ago. Recent field observations have begun to peel back the layers of their unique behavioral repertoire. Unlike other orangutans, the Tapanuli population exhibits a highly specialized reliance on specific high-altitude fruit sources, demonstrating an intricate knowledge of the forest’s phenology.
